Test Mode Procedure
- ENTER TEST MODE
HINT:
- Operation of the tire pressure warning reset switch can be checked in TEST MODE.
- During TEST MODE, the system is not initialized by pushing the tire pressure warning reset switch. The circuit of the tire pressure warning reset switch can be inspected during this mode.
- Turn the ignition switch off.
- Connect Techstream to DLC3.
- Turn the ignition switch on (IG).
- Check that the tire pressure warning light comes on for 3 seconds and then goes off.
- Turn the tester on.
- Enter the following menus: Chassis/Tire Pressure Monitor/Utility/Signal Check.
- Confirm that the tire pressure warning light in the combination meter blinks at 0.125-second intervals.
- PERFORM SIGNAL CHECK
HINT:
- When entering signal check mode, the tire pressure warning ECU sets all the signal check DTCs first. After completing signal check for each inspection item, the DTCs for systems that are determined to be normal by the tire pressure warning ECU will be erased.
The DTCs for other inspection items may not be erased when only a certain signal is inspected.
- When signal check returns to normal mode, all the signal check DTCs will be erased.
- Turn the ignition switch off.
- Connect Techstream to DLC3.
- Turn the ignition switch on (IG) and turn the tester on.
- Enter the following menus: Chassis/Tire Pressure Monitor/Utility/Signal Check.
HINT:
Every time the test mode DTC clearing conditions are satisfied, the tire pressure warning light comes on for 1 second. Then, the tire pressure warning light blinks at 0.125-second intervals.
- Start the engine and allow it to run at 1000 rpm for 3 seconds or more to check the engine speed signal (C2194/94).
- Drive the vehicle at 12 mph (20 km/h) or more for 3 seconds or more to check the vehicle speed signal (C2191/91).
- Loosen the valve core and rapidly reduce the pressure (at least 40 kPa (0.41 kg/cm2
, 5.8 psi) within 30 seconds or more) to check the transmitter data (C2181/81 to C2185/85).
HINT:
The transmitter ID can be transmitted by rapidly reducing the tire pressure.
- Check that the tire pressure warning system test mode DTCs are erased.DTC TEST MODE REFERENCE
Test Mode DTC Test Signal Test Mode DTC Clearing Condition C2181/81 to C2185/85 Transmitter Data Data is received from the transmitter which has a registered ID in the tire pressure warning ECU C2191/91 Vehicle Speed Signal Vehicle speed of 12 mph (20 km/h) or more is detected for 3 seconds or more C2194/94 Engine Speed Signal Engine speed of 1000 rpm or more is detected for 3 seconds or more - Check the tire pressure warning reset switch.
- Press the tire pressure warning reset switch.
- Check the tire pressure warning indicator light.
TIRE PRESSURE WARNING RESET SWITCH SIGNAL REFERENCETest Signal Normal Condition Tire Pressure Warning Reset Switch - Switch ON: TPWS indicator comes on
- Switch OFF: TPWS indicator blinks at 0.125 sec. intervals
- Result
HINT:
After the signal check is completed, check for a test mode DTC to confirm the system status.
DTC TEST MODE REFERENCECondition Procedure Test mode DTC is output Repair the faulty part and enter SIGNAL CHECK again Test mode DTCs are cleared No problem - End of SIGNAL CHECK
- After completing the test mode (SIGNAL CHECK), turn the ignition switch off and disconnect the tester.
